Score 17/20 · Drink 2025-2040, Jancis Robinson MW, Sep 2025

85% Tempranillo, with the remaining 15% made up of Mazuelo, Graciano and Garnacha. Vineyards located in Briones, Villalba and Torremontalbo. Hand-harvested followed by careful selection on sorting tables. Fermentation takes place in oak vats of 80, 120 and 160 hl, with a 20-day maceration on the skins. The wine is aged for 24 months in a combination of French (70%) and American oak (30%). Tasted blind. A complete and highly appealing wine, offering generous flavours of both black and red fruit in good concentration. The tannins are remarkably smooth and beautifully integrated, giving a supple and chalky but polished mouthfeel. The mid palate is driven by cedar and coffee notes. A classic Rioja, showing great expressiveness and balance. One of those dependable greats that never disappoints and always brings a special moment to the table. Well done, CVNE. (FC)

Score 94/100 · Drink 2025-2045, Jeb Dunnuck, Jul 2025

The Imperial wines are meant to reflect Rioja tradition as remodernized classic wines that can be aged a long time. As part of that, the 2019 Imperial Reserva gets a high percentage of French oak (60%) and more new. Drinking well now, it’s quite full-bodied and powerful in ripe black fruit cradled in firm tannins benefiting from balanced acidity that helps temper the intensity. Age another 15-20 years.

Score 94/100 · Drink 2024-2031, Luis Gutiérrez, Wine Advocate, Feb 2024

The 2019 Imperial Reserva was cropped from a very healthy year with good ripeness and balance, a powerful vintage with a 185-day vegetative cycle. They look for finesse, precision and power, a blend of Tempranillo and 15% Graciano, Mazuelo and Garnacha put through optical sorting and fermented in oak vats with yeasts selected from the Imperial vineyards and a 20-day maceration, then it matured in barrels, 70% French and the rest American, for 24 months. It has 14% alcohol and a pH of 3.61. It feels very classical, with finesse and power, balanced and serious. It has tannins that call for food. 150,000 bottles produced. It was bottled in June 2022.

Score 94/100 · Drink 2024-2040, Joaquin Hidalgo, Vinous, Dec 2023

The 2019 Reserva Imperial is a blend of 85% Tempranillo, 5% Garnacha, 5% Graciano, and 5% Mazuelo sourced from Villalba, Briones and Torremontalbo in Rioja Alta. Aged for 24 months in a combination of French (70%) and American (30%) oak barrels, this dark garnet wine reveals enticing aromas of blackberry and ripe plums from the Tempranillo, complemented by hints of hops and herbs from the other varieties. Dry, intense and juicy on the palate, it offers a fairly chalky and energetic mouthfeel. This is a classic Rioja with a nod to fruit-forwardness.

CVNE

CVNE, or Compañía Vinicola del Norte de España (the Northern Spanish Wine Company), is one of Rioja’s leading names. With its various brands – Cune, Viña Real, Contino and Imperial – CVNE produces both large volumes and high quality, with its Imperial Gran Reserva one of the region’s finest wines.
